Hôtel Balzac, Paris Opens Japanese-inspired Spa

The Ikoi Spa at Hôtel Balzac is now open in Paris' new five-star hotel just off the top of the Champs-Élysées in the 8th Arr. Inspired by traditional Japanese techniques, the Ikoi Spa at Hôtel Balzac provides a range of treatments and massages on tables or tatami mats offering travelers to the heart of the French capital a sanctuary "where one feels good" as its name in Japanese implies. The Ikoi Spa's treatment menu, crafted together with the French natural beauty brand Omnisens, brings together dream protocols to revitalize tired faces and bodies, with authentic rituals such as the signature anti-aging treatment, the Kobido facial treatment, and massages like Shiatsu, Take, and deep tissue massage. The holistic experience is designed to offer unique moments of escape with massages that make use of green tea oil and bamboo shoots, to rituals of pressure-point massage to rebalance energy, and facial massage to promote lifting. Spa therapists combine Japanese beauty techniques with French all-natural and cruelty-free products in the spa's zenlike setting.The spa also features an indoor plunge pool, sauna, and state-of-the-art fitness room all designed by the renowned French architecture firm, Festen, who designed the minimal-elegant interiors of the hotel.

Karine Hyon-Vintrou has been appointed as Managing Director at Ecole Ducasse

École Ducasse announces the appointment of Karine Hyon-Vintrou as its new General Director, succeeding Elise Masurel, who led the institution for five years and significantly accelerated its growth. Under Masurel's leadership, the institution launched the new Meudon campus, expanded the École Nationale Supérieure de Pâtisserie (ENSP), and opened new schools in India, Thailand, and the UAE.

Adagio continues its Parisian expansion and opens a new aparthotel in Boulogne-Billancourt, in the heart of a dynamic eco-district

The Adagio Original Paris Boulogne aparthotel opened its doors today. It offers 101 apartments with amenities, including 78 studios (surface area of ​​18-26 m2) and 23 one-bedroom apartments (surface area of ​​26 to 39 m2). Many apartments have a terrace or balcony, ensuring you can make the most of the surrounding setting, a true green setting in the city.

France's Newest Suites Open at Coquillade Provence

Nestled in the heart of Luberon, Coquillade Provence, originating from an 11th-century hamlet established by Cistercian monks and opened by Swiss visionary Andy Rihs in 2008, stands as a paragon of sustainability and luxury. The property has achieved global acclaim, securing titles such as France's best resort by Travel + Leisure, five-star recognition in Forbes Travel Guide as well as receiving the prestigious, new two-key distinction from Michelin Guide this year.
